I see Jim Tedisco's congressional campaign has scheduled a Women for Tedisco rally at noon Saturday at the Saratoga Springs Public Library. That seems a smart move. The GOP candidate (Tedisco) is the favorite in this special election in a majority Republican district. But Democrats will fight to hold on to Kirsten Gillibrand's seat, trying to build on their party's presumed advantages with female voters in a blue state like New York. I heard one of the potential Democratic candidates, former television news reporter Tracy Egan, interviewed on TV the other night, just after they ran a clip of Tedisco saying how he would fight for his constituents. Egan said something like, Well, I wouldn't talk in terms of fighting. That may go over with some dovish female voters, and maybe Tedisco should dial back his intensity a bit, not harping so much on old issues like denying drivers licenses to illegal immigrants. And there are a couple of other women the Democrats might run.
